The main healthcare concern in my community is mental health. Cases of mental health problems have increased in my community, especially since covid-19 infection was declared a pandemic. Pfefferbaum and North (2020) note that covid-19 pandemic has increased the number of individuals with mental health issue because of its impact on economy and healthcare sector. Many people have lost their loved ones to the pandemic, and as a result, they have developed severe stress, depression, and anxiety (Usher et al., 2020). Mental health has mostly impacted people with financial problems and have lost their jobs. Individuals who have lost their loved ones to the pandemic are also risk developing mental health problems. Currently, people with mental problems due to the pandemic experience fear, anxiety, depression, and are sad. If the situation is one solved, these individuals have higher chances of committing suicide or lose their mind totally. | ||

Outline the process if your legislator chooses to introduce your idea as a bill to congress. | The first step is drafting the bill and naming himself as the sponsor (National Human Genome Research Institute, n.d). If the representative cannot draft a bill, he will seek the help of a policy advisor. The second step is introducing the bill to the floor of the house. The bill will be introduced in the senate because the legislator is a senator. The third step is referring the bill to the responsible committee. In this case, the bill will be submitted to health committee (NHGRI, n.d). Fourth, the bill will be referred to the health subcommittee by the committee for further and more precise review. Fifth, the committee will make changes to the bill as recommended by the subcommittee and introduce it to the floor. Sixth, the bill will be debated further in the floor and vote taken (NHGRI, n.d). If it passes, it will be referred to the other house for further debate and voting. If it passes the other house, the bill will be sent to the governor who will sign it into law. | |
